Union
Minister
and
Actor
Ambareesh's
sudden
decision
to
resign
has
not
taken
the
Kannada
film
industry
to
surprise.
The
film
industry
personalities
are
really
happy
over
the
decision
and
wants
him
to
take
up
the
leadership
of
the
agitation
quite
vigorously.
Ambareesh's
close
friend
and
Veteran
actor
Dr.
Vishnuvardhan
says
that
Ambareesh
has
done
a
right
thing
and
has
showed
his
commitment
in
strongest
terms.
'I
am
not
surprised
or
stunned.
I
knew
what
was
in
my
mind.
I
had
just
said
yesterday
that
he
has
to
take
leadership
of
this
agitation
during
the
film
industry
rally.
I
don't
say
he
has
responded
to
our
request,
but
this
was
in
his
mind
for
a
past
few
days.
He
has
proved
beyond
doubt
that
he
has
people's
interests
in
his
mind
and
he
would
not
care
for
power.
This
is
the
greatest
sacrifice
that
any
one
can
do.
He
has
shown
the
way.
It
is
up
to
other
people
in
the
helm
of
affairs
to
follow
him.
It
is
better
to
put
pressure
on
Central
Government
by
showing
that
we
can
sacrifice
anything
for
the
Cauvery'
he
added.
The
Speaker
of
the
Lok
Sabha
Somnath
Chaterjee,
while
affirming
that
Ambareesh's
letter
was
faxed
to
him,
said
that
the
letter
was
not
in
an
acceptable
format
and
that
it
could
not
be
accepted.
The
actors
resignation
could
be
accepted
only
after
personally
appearing
before
the
Speaker
of
the
House
clearly
explaining
his
reasons
and
then
signing
the
resignation
letter
in
the
presence
of
the
Speaker.
He
is
reported
ti
have
stated
his
reason
for
resignation
as
the
injustice
done
to
his
constituency
Mandya
in
view
of
the
Cauvery
Tribunal
Final
Award.
